EFats, who you quoted, was not referring to battery life when the device is in use, but to the battery drain issue when the device is turned off for longer periods of time. If left turned off, the Passport SE will drain the battery completely at a rate of somewhere around 5% per day, and completely draining a Li-ion battery damages it. So you either have to recharge the device occasionally or take off the back cover and detach the battery lead if you're going to store it.
